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Dunbeath to Edinburgh is to bus which costs £40 - £60 and takes 6h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Dunbeath to Edinburgh is to drive which takes 4h 31m and costs £55 - £85.
No, there is no direct bus from Dunbeath to Edinburgh. However, there are services departing from Layby and arriving at Queensferry Street via Bus Station Stance 3.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 25m.
The distance between Dunbeath and Edinburgh is 244 miles. The road distance is 236.1 miles.
The best way to get from Dunbeath to Edinburgh without a car is to bus which takes 6h 25m and costs £40 - £60.
It takes approximately 6h 25m to get from Dunbeath to Edinburgh, including transfers.
Dunbeath to Edinburgh bus services, operated by Stagecoach North Scotland, depart from Layby station.
Dunbeath to Edinburgh bus services, operated by Stagecoach North Scotland, arrive at Bus Station Stance 3.
Yes, the driving distance between Dunbeath to Edinburgh is 236 miles. It takes approximately 4h 31m to drive from Dunbeath to Edinburgh.
